[0015]FIG. 1 shows a perspective view of a baffle arrangement 5 for a fuel tank in accordance with the invention and FIG. 2 is a top view of the baffle arrangement of FIG. 1. The arrangement 5 includes a first wall 10 and a second wall 20 that are positioned vertically with respect to a floor or bottom 30. The first wall 10 is formed as a spiral of about 270° turning in a first direction from an outer edge 12 to an inner edge 14. The second wall 20 is formed also formed as a spiral of about 270°, but turning in a second direction opposite the first direction from an outer edge 22 to an inner edge 24.

[0016]The first wall 10 and second wall 20 are positioned in a nested arrangement with the respective inner ends 14, 24 in opposed spaced relation to define a central reservoir 40. The respective outer ends 12, 22 are spaced from the other wall portion to form inlets 50, 52 on opposite sides of the baffle arrangement 5. Abstract

A baffle arrangement for a vehicle fuel tank includes first and second wall portions, each having an inner end and an outer end and formed as a spiral of about 270 degrees. The first wall portion and second wall portion are positioned with the respective inner ends in opposed spaced relation to define a central reservoir, and with the respective outer ends spaced from the other wall portion to form inlets on opposite sides, the portions between the inner ends and outer ends defining passageways to the central reservoir.

FIELD OF THE INVENTION[0001]The invention relates to vehicle fuel tanks, and more specifically, to a reservoir baffle arrangement for a vehicle fuel tank that allows use of more of the fuel tank volume. The invention has advantageous use in cylindrical fuel tanks as are used in heavy duty trucks.BACKGROUND AND SUMMARY[0002]Diesel powered trucks use externally mounted fuel tanks that are typically cylindrical in shape and mounted longitudinally on the truck frame. Because of the placement and length of the fuel filler neck, an upper portion of the tank volume is lost. In addition, depending on mounting of the draw tube, the orientation of the tube and the location of the tube mouth, a residual amount of fuel must remain in the tank to cover the draw tube mouth, so that the fuel pump can deliver fuel under all conditions.
